Lee will serve as Atlanta's opening pitcher for Wednesday's game against the Red Sox, David O'Brien of The Athletic reports.
Lee will pitch the first inning or two for Atlanta as the club navigates its first turn through the rotation without Max Fried (forearm), who was placed on the 15-day injured list Tuesday. In 17 appearances thus far, Lee has pitched well with a 2.81 ERA, 1.06 WHIP and 19:5 K:BB over 16 innings. Atlanta doesn't have a clear designated bulk reliever to work behind Lee, but Collin McHugh and Michael Tonkin should both be able to give the club multiple innings, if necessary.
